**CI note: Tidemark widget flakes.** The tide-table widget tests fail when the fixture clock crosses midnight UTC. Pin the clock in `tide_fixtures` before running locally. If the Brinewatch stage still reds out, retrigger once; twice means a real regression. Escalate in the widgets channel. The last known-good build token is listed below.

pipeline stamp: htk4_66df

Meeting notes — Site Setup, Wednesday

Key-card stock for the new Fernlow site came up again. We've got 400 blanks from Tessaday Systems sitting in the secure cabinet, and Priya wants them moved before the printers arrive so encoding can start Monday. Records team: log the carton seal numbers before they leave the building. A courier is booked for Friday morning, and the hand-over instruction for that pickup follows below.

drop instructions, hahip-badug: the quenox ralath courier leaves the kaseth fraiel rusiel tameth belys istdor ralion giliel ledger at gate 7830 under passcode 165413

Ticket: Slimmed image breaks runtime on Pellarc build agents.

Repro steps:
1. Build the hollowed image with the strip-layers profile enabled.
2. Push to the staging registry and deploy to the canary pool.
3. Container exits with a missing shared-library error within ten seconds.

Expected: parity with the full image. Actual: crash loop. Suspect the trim step removes the resolver libs. To pull the failing image from the staging registry, authenticate with the token below.

session JWT of tawip-kajog = eyJhbGciOiJIUzI1NiIsInR5cCI6IkpXVCJ9.eyJzdWIiOiI2dKYGGIn0.afsnASii